Four Pearl River Track Athletes Head to States
Brian Cook, Kelly Hayes, Meghan Keetley and Amanda Moroney will compete in the NYSPHSAA state indoor track and field championships Saturday at Cornell University's Barton Hall.

Pearl River junior Brian Cook ran a school record 9:30 in the 3200 meter run at the Section 1 state qualifier last week, good enough for the fourth seed in the event at the NYSPHSAA state indoor track and field championships Saturday at Cornell University's Barton Hall.
Cook is the lone representative from the Pearl River boys team. Three runners made it for the girls -- Kelly Hayes, Meghan Keetley and Amanda Maroney.
Hayes won the 1500 meter run in 4:39.73, also a school record, and enters Saturday's race as the sixth seed. Keetley is also seeded sixth in her race, the 1500 meter walk, with a time of 7:12.67.

Moroney's qualifying time of 8.63 seconds puts her 15th in the seeding for the 55 meter hurdles.Â
